Welcome to 309 Lonsdale Road, a masterfully renovated Forest Hill residence where refined elegance and modern family living come together. Nestled in the heart of one of Toronto most coveted neighbourhoods this exceptional three-storey detached home offers a versatile main floor designed for both lively entertaining and relaxed everyday moments. The crown jewel is the third-floor primary suite - a 14 ft full floor private sanctuary 3featuring a spacious sitting area with a fireplace, a spa-inspired ensuite with its own fireplace, and French doors leading to a sun-filled south-facing terrace. flooded with natural light. Two generous bedrooms and a fireplace-anchored den - that converts beautifully into a third bedroom - complete the second floor. The elegance continues in the basement with its 9.5 ft ceilings, sleek modern rain shower and theatre room/additional bedroom - perfect for entertaining or hosting guests. The carriage house style double-car garage provides secure parking and ample storage, with real potential for a future garden suite or additional living space. Stroll to the Village and enjoy Forest Hill's finest cafés, boutiques, and green space, all while being steps from Toronto's top-ranked schools including BSS, UCC, and St. Michael's. Forest Hill, Toronto is a central Toronto neighbourhood notable for its renters, university grads, executives and business, health and education, law & public sector professionals. Residents tend to be older with a significant number of adults aged 60 to 64 and seniors aged 65 to 74.
